Donna Deitch’s tender, ground-breaking debut, a Iandmark in queer cinema and a triumph of independent fiImmaking ...
The swooning and sensual first narrative feature by DONNA DEITCH, Desert Hearts was ground-breaking upon its 1985 release: a Iove story about two women, made entirely independently, on a self-financed shoestring budget, by a woman. ln the 1959-set fiIm, an adaptation of a beloved novel by Jane Rule, straitIaced East Coast professor Vivian BeII (The CoIour of Money’s HELEN SHAVER) arrives in Reno to file for divorce but winds up catching the eye of someone new, the younger free spirit Cay (Manhunter’s PATRIClA CHARBONNEAU), touching off a sIow seduction that unfoIds against a breath-taking desert landscape. With undeniable chemistry between its two leads, an evocative jukebox soundtrack, and vivid cinematography by ROBERT ELSWlT (Punch-Drunk Love), Desert Hearts beautifulIy exudes a sense of tender yearning and emotional candour.
